The Ultimate Guide to Boys' Kids Mountain Bikes
When it comes to outdoor adventures, nothing rivals the thrill of riding a mountain bike. For young boys who are energetic and curious about the world around them, a kids' mountain bike is an excellent way to instill a love for the outdoors, promote physical activity, and create lasting memories. In this guide, we will explore the features, benefits, and tips for choosing the perfect mountain bike for boys.
The Importance of Mountain Biking for Kids
Mountain biking is not just a fun pastime; it offers numerous benefits for children. First and foremost, it encourages physical fitness. Riding a bike improves cardiovascular health, builds muscle strength, and enhances coordination and balance. As boys ride through various terrains, they develop their motor skills and learn to navigate obstacles, which boosts their confidence.
Additionally, mountain biking fosters a sense of adventure. Boys can explore nature, learn about their environment, and appreciate the great outdoors. This is particularly crucial in today's digital age, where screen time often replaces outdoor play. Riding a mountain bike can provide a welcome break from technology and encourage kids to engage with their surroundings.
Key Features of Boys' Kids Mountain Bikes
When selecting a mountain bike for boys, there are several key features to consider
1. Frame Size and Material The bike's size should be appropriate for the child's height. A lightweight aluminum frame is ideal for younger riders, as it is easier to handle and maneuver.
2. Wheel Size The wheel size can significantly affect the bike's performance. Common sizes for kids' mountain bikes are 20-inch and 24-inch wheels. As a general rule, boys ages 5-7 may start with 20-inch wheels, while older kids can opt for 24-inch or larger wheels.
3. Gearing Depending on the terrain, a bike with multiple gears can make rides more enjoyable. Gears help boys tackle steep climbs and navigate varied landscapes. However, for younger or less experienced riders, a single-speed bike may suffice.
4. Brakes Safety is paramount. Look for bikes with responsive brakes, whether they are rim brakes or disc brakes. Learning to stop effectively is crucial for a positive riding experience.
5. Suspension A bike with front suspension is ideal for off-road trails, as it absorbs shocks and provides a smoother ride. Full suspension bikes can be more expensive and are typically better suited for advanced riders.
Tips for Parents When Choosing a Mountain Bike
1. Involve Your Child Let your boy be part of the decision-making process. Have him test ride different bikes to determine which one feels the most comfortable and exciting.
2. Safety Gear Equip your child with a proper helmet, knee pads, and elbow pads. Safety gear is essential for minimizing injuries and fostering confidence while riding.
3. Local Terrain Consider the types of trails and terrain your child will be riding on. If they plan to ride on rocky trails, ensure the bike is built to handle rough conditions.
4. Budget Considerations Mountain bikes come in a range of prices. Set a budget that balances quality and affordability, understanding that a higher price often correlates with better materials and durability.
5. Maintenance and Repairs Teach your child the basics of bike maintenance. Regularly check tire pressure, brakes, and chain lubrication to keep the bike in top shape.
